7100 Employment Development Department
Major Program Changes
  • Unemployment Insurance Interest Payment - The Governor's Budget includes $362.3 million General Fund to make an interest payment on funds borrowed from the federal government to pay California's unemployment insurance benefits without interruption. The Budget also authorizes a loan from the Unemployment Compensation Disability Fund to pay for this interest expense. The loan will be repaid by the General Fund over the next four fiscal years.

  • Automated Collection Enhancement System - The Governor's Budget includes $21.9 million ($19.5 million General Fund) for continuation of the EDD's Automated Collection Enhancement System (ACES). These funds include an estimated vendor payment of $18.7 million. The ACES will improve the EDD's ability to track, collect, and audit the payment of specified employer payroll taxes, including the personal income tax witholding. The ACES solution is anticipated to increase General Fund revenue by $27 million in 2011-12.

  • Disability Insurance Automation Project - The Governor's Budget includes $38.9 million Unemployment Compensation Disability Fund for the sixth year of the EDD's Disability Insurance Automation Project, which will allow claimants, medical providers, and employers to use the Internet to submit claims data. The system is expected to be implemented in 2011-12.

  • October Revise - The Governor's Budget decreases disability insurance benefit payments by $171.2 million and does not change the estimate for unemployment insurance benefit payments.
